30. Sep. 2009
Partners Kosova and CSSP will organize two days Mediation conference on 1-2 December 2009 in Pristina, Kosovo aiming to bring together the main stakeholders in the field of ADR to develop a strategy on how ADR services like mediation can support the efficiency of the justice system of Kosovo and reduce the case backlog that currently exists.
Library &Research   

One of the goals of SEEMF is to disseminate information and research about Alternative Dispute Resolution methods and mediation.  In this section you will find articles about mediation and other related topics, and book suggestions.  This section will be regularly updated, so be sure to keep checking for new additions. 

The SEEMF Training Manual


This section also includes the SEEMF Training Manual.  The Manual was put together as a joint effort of mediators from across the Western Balkans to increase the literature about mediation from mediators in the region.  The Manual is a living document and new chapters will be added in the future.  If you are interested in writing a chapter for the SEEMF Training Manual, please contact Gordana Ristin at gordana.ristin@sodisce.se
